How to Play Online Slot

Online slot is a game of chance, with no skill involved, that involves spinning reels that can be filled with matching symbols to win money. These symbols can be arranged on paylines that run horizontally across the reels or diagonally and vertically, depending on the layout of a particular game. There are also games that feature fixed paylines, where you can only win if a specific combination of symbols appears.

Most online slot sites accept a wide range of safe and convenient payment methods for deposits and withdrawals. These include credit and debit cards (Visa, MasterCard, Maestro), e-wallets such as PayPal and Skrill, and bank transfers. Some also accept c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in. Before you sign up for an account, check out the minimum deposit and withdrawal limits and whether they’re suitable for your budget.
